Abstract
Inspired the low cosmic variance we present a study on the statistical variance expected in observing Bell's inequality violation by primordial quantum states violation. We consider the statistical variance inherent to three sets of pseudo-spin operators used to construct Bell's inequality. We find that for a highly squeezed state, such as the relevant CMB states, the statistical variation will vanish and does not contribute to theoretical uncertainties.
